Q: Is 6,506,894 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 6,506,894 is not a prime number.

Why is 6,506,894 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 6506894 can be evenly divided by 1 2 37 74 87,931 175,862 3,253,447 and 6,506,894, with no remainder.

Since 6,506,894 cannot be divided by just 1 and 6,506,894, it is not a prime number.
